Hi - just picked up a Mini Z head to use at home. It was a demo unit at Gelb Music in Redwood City who really took care of me on the deal (thanks, Ed!) just like they always do. I'm playing it through an old Peavey cab with a Cele Blue, and I'm very impressed by the tone especially with Teles and P90s. However, with humbuckers, it would be nice to have a bit more headroom and articulation. I'm a tube twiddler and am planning to experiment with JAN 12AT7 and AY7 tubes in the pre-amp but wondered if anyone has subbed a 7189 for the EL84? from what I've read, these are directly compatible with the EL84 and have a higher break-up point. Premium 7189Any experience, opinions or thoughts? Thanks! Martyn
